Why singing‑pet clips still explode on short‑form platforms (data + creative patterns)
Singing and lip‑synced pet clips remain a dependable viral format because they combine emotional hooks and music‑first discovery. Music drives short video platforms: a February 2024 analysis found nearly 85% of TikTok videos contain music, so content that pairs a clear visual hook with a compelling sound has a built‑in distribution advantage (use that stat to justify sound-first planning).
Beyond statistics, the creative pattern is simple and repeatable: a recognizably expressive subject (a pet), a short, catchy audio cue, and an immediate point of humor or empathy. Pet creators lean on exaggerated mouth movements, timing that matches beats or lyric moments, and captions that set up a joke or reveal. Those elements trigger replays and shares — two key engagement signals that feed the algorithm.

How AI transforms one still photo into a convincing singing pet clip — the technical ingredients
Turning a photo into a convincing singing pet clip needs three technical building blocks: a face/pose encoder, an audio‑driven motion model, and a render/compositing pass that outputs vertical, lighting‑matched footage. The face/pose encoder extracts facial structure and fur/feature landmarks from a single image so subsequent motion looks anchored to the pet. An audio‑driven motion model maps beats and phonemes to mouth and head motion, producing lip sync and subtle gestures that read as intentional. The final render pass composites the animated subject into a vertical frame, matches lighting and color, and adds motion blur or depth to sell the illusion.

A technical note for creators: the realism of mouth motion depends on the encoder's ability to infer the pet's muzzle and lip contours. Some species and poses convert more naturally than others; close, front‑facing portraits with unobstructed eyes and mouth area yield the best results. Tweak for virality: creative captions, sound selection, timing, and hooks that drive shareability — hands‑on
Virality isn't magic — it's repeatable format choices. For singing pet clips, optimize four variables: sound, caption hook, timing, and visual punch.
Sound: prioritize audio that encourages replays. Short vocal hooks, laugh breaks, or beat drops work best because viewers replay to hear the moment again. Remember the 85% music stat; platform algorithms surface music‑first content more readily. Caption hook: set expectations in the first line. Use formats like "He sings better than me" or "Wait for the note at 0:08" to prompt replays and comments. Questions invite replies and higher engagement.
Timing: align mouth movements and a visual punch with the audio's beat or lyric punchline. In the WowMade preview, nudge the effect's timing so a comedic expression or tilt hits exactly when the hook drops.
Visual punch: add a quick cut or text reveal at 0:02–0:04 to create an immediate reward. For example, start with a still image for half a second, then switch to the animated singing shot — the initial pause increases curiosity and rewatch value.
Test and iterate: post two variants with different captions and sound choices and compare retention at 3–6 seconds. Maintain consistent branding across the series: same color grade, font, and caption style. Safety, ethics, and disclosure: how to make entertaining pet AI clips without crossing lines
AI pet clips remove many welfare risks because no live tricks, food bribes, or stressful setups are necessary; creators can generate movement and expression from a single photo. Still, ethical and safety considerations matter.
Disclosure: organizations like WITNESS recommend clear provenance and disclosure when working with synthetic media. Label AI‑generated content in captions (for example, "AI animated from photo") so viewers and platforms understand the origin. Responsible creators avoid deceptive contexts or implying the pet actually performed the action in a live moment.
Avoid harmful narratives: don’t use pet animation to simulate abuse, injury, or political messaging. Research on synthetic media's risks highlights that mature tools can be misused; simple, transparent labeling reduces harm and aligns with platform policies and public expectations. (See WITNESS guidance for disclosure recommendations: https://blog.witness.org/2023/02/building-human-rights-oriented-guidelines-for-synthetic-media/)
Welfare-first editing: because the animation is synthetic, you can achieve high engagement without encouraging risky behavior. Resist captions that instruct owners to force animals into uncomfortable situations just to recreate content. When in doubt, prioritize the pet's wellbeing and avoid staging.
Legal and privacy notes: if your clip includes someone else's pet or a recognizable person, secure permission. Comparing tools and presets: when to use one‑click effects vs. custom pipelines (and why prebuilt effects save time)
Creators face a tradeoff between speed and control. Custom pipelines let you micromanage motion, retouching, and compositing, but they require technical skill, model training, and significantly more time. One‑click effects like WowMade AI Video Effects compress the entire pipeline — encoder, motion model, and render pass — into a tuned preset so you can ship many clips quickly.
When to choose one‑click effects:
- You need fast turnaround for trends.
- You're producing a high volume of shorts or ad variants from a single asset.
- You prefer consistent framing and export settings for platform delivery.
When to choose a custom pipeline:
- You require frame‑accurate, bespoke animation for high‑budget productions.
- You need to combine multiple source images, complex background replacement, or CGI inserts.
Prebuilt effects save time and reduce room for error.
